I roasted almonds, cashews, peanuts, walnuts, pistachios, white sesame seeds, oats. Ground and blended everything along with the pitted dates, lil salt, coconut powder, cinnamon powder, lil honey (optional). Transferred everything onto a baking tray, placed in the freezer for 20 mins then added melted dark chocolate and froze for 20 mins. If u don't want to roast the nuts in the beginning. Then grind and blend all the ingredients and bake at 180°C for 25-30 mins. After it cools add the melted chocolate and freeze it.

Even though they were prominent ingredient the dates pretty much only provide sweetness and the stickiness they need to hold together. It's not like eating a date bar or a date filled cookie. It's just a chocolate nut bar I make many of these including pumpkin and at the holidays and Apple and all sorts of kinds of what different spices and my base is always dates and nuts and most people wouldn't know another major ingredient for me is desiccated unsweetened coconut.
